Reduce Website Distractions, Maximize Productivity

Wiki Article

In today's digital landscape, staying focused can feel like an uphill battle. With countless notifications, flashing ads, and tempting links vying for your attention, it's easy to get sidetracked and lose precious time. However, by implementing a few simple strategies, you can minimize website distractions and reclaim your productivity.

First, pinpoint the biggest culprits behind your digital lapses. Are you constantly clicking on social media notifications? Do flashy ads derail your workflow? Once you've identified your weaknesses, you can implement strategies to combat them.

Consider using website blockers or browser extensions to limit access to distracting sites during work hours. Try out tools like "Freedom" or "StayFocusd" to create designated "focus" periods where you can work uninterrupted. Additionally, clear your browser's homepage and bookmarks to remove tempting shortcuts.

Craft a dedicated workspace that fosters focus. Minimize clutter, adjust lighting conditions for optimal comfort, and spend in a comfortable chair and ergonomic setup. By creating a conducive environment, you can lower the urge to seek distractions outside your work area.

Finally, remember to schedule regular breaks throughout the day. Stepping away from your screen for short periods can help refresh your mind and prevent burnout. During these breaks, engage in activities that promote relaxation and focus, such as meditating.

By implementing these tips, you can effectively minimize website distractions and maximize your productivity potential. Remember, staying focused is a skill that requires conscious effort and consistent practice.

Enhance Employee Focus: Effective Distraction Management Strategies

In today's fast-paced work environment, distractions pose a constant threat to employee productivity and focus. To help your team realize peak performance, implementing effective distraction management strategies is paramount. Start by identifying common distractions in the workplace, such as emails, and establishing clear policies concerning their use during work hours.

Consider providing employees with tools and resources to minimize distractions, like noise-canceling headphones, dedicated workspaces, and productivity apps. ,Additionally, promote a culture of focus by setting clear expectations, ranking tasks effectively, and designating regular breaks to help employees recharge.

By proactively tackling distractions, you can greatly boost employee focus, leading to increased productivity, improved morale, and a more productive work environment.

Combatting Digital Distractions: A Guide to Focused Work Environments

In today's digital age, maintaining focus while working can be a formidable task. Frequently buzzing notifications, luring social media updates, and the ever-present nature of the internet form a tide of distractions that can significantly hinder productivity.

To flourish in this environment, it's imperative to develop strategies for mitigating these digital distractions and cultivating a focused work environment. One proven approach is to institute clear boundaries between work time and personal time. This requires disconnecting from non-work related devices and apps during designated work hours. , Moreover, it's beneficial to design a dedicated workspace that is free from distractions. This can be as simple as choosing a quiet corner in your home or employing noise-canceling headphones to muffle distracting sounds.

, In conclusion, the key to obtaining focus in a digital world is to be proactive about your time and attention. By implementing these strategies, you can enhance your productivity and tap into your full potential.
